Quantitative Research Analyst (Buy-Side)
Develops quantitative models and alpha signals for systematic investment strategies, conducting statistical research, backtesting trading ideas, and collaborating with portfolio managers on signal integration.
From people doing the work
Day-to-day involves deep dives into data, building and refining complex models, and constantly seeking new alpha signals. combines intense statistical work and creative problem-solving, often under tight deadlines. The satisfaction comes from seeing your models perform in real markets.

Tools of the trade
Core tools
- Python (Language): Used for statistical modeling, machine learning, and backtesting quantitative strategies.
- R (Language): Utilized for statistical analysis, data visualization, and quantitative research.
- C++ (Language): Employed for high-performance computing and implementing low-latency trading strategies.
Commonly used
- NumPy (Framework): A fundamental library for numerical computing in Python, essential for data manipulation.
- Pandas (Framework): Used for data analysis and manipulation, especially with time series data.
Specialist tools
- Jupyter Notebook (Software): An interactive environment for developing and presenting data science projects.
- Bloomberg Terminal (Platform): Provides real-time financial market data, news, and analytics.

Where this career leads
How people arrive here
- Data Scientist: Individuals with strong statistical and programming skills can transition into quantitative research.
- Financial Engineer: Professionals focused on derivatives pricing and risk management can pivot to quantitative analysis.
- Academic Researcher (Mathematics/Statistics): Academics with deep theoretical knowledge in math or statistics can apply their skills to financial markets.
Where you can go from here
- Portfolio Manager (Quant): Quantitative Research Analysts often progress to managing quantitative investment portfolios.
- Risk Manager: The analytical skills developed as a quant researcher are highly transferable to risk management roles.
- Algorithmic Trader: Quants can move into algorithmic trading, designing and implementing automated trading strategies.
